Sonic Automotive is seeking a proactive Payment Program Administrator to oversee our electronic payment platform and drive supplier engagement. This role will serve as the primary point of contact for both internal teams and external suppliers, ensuring smooth onboarding and ongoing program optimization.

• Collaborate with the payment program providers (Coupa and Bank of America) to create and execute campaigns to increase supplier enrollment and engagement.
• Convert existing virtual card suppliers to the new electronic payment platform.
• Develop training resources and conduct sessions for internal teams and suppliers to ensure effective use of the platform.
• Build and maintain strong relationships with key suppliers to ensure their ongoing participation in the program.
• Act as the main point of contact for program-related inquiries, providing exceptional support to both suppliers and internal teams.
• Maintain and update supplier payment account information and records.
• Regularly update and maintain Standard Operating Procedures (SOPs).
• Improve program efficiency by maintaining a knowledge base of common questions and solutions.
• Ensure adherence to compliance standards, including SOX (Sarbanes-Oxley).
• Troubleshoot and resolve payment exceptions, such as duplicates and discrepancies.
• Analyze program data to identify trends and areas for improvement.
• Prepare reports for senior management on program performance, supplier participation, and financial outcomes.
• Test and validate system updates to ensure alignment with program needs.
• Stay updated on industry trends and best practices related to virtual payments.
• Suggest innovative solutions to enhance the virtual payment program.
